Slurry Pump Seal Washer

Slurry pump inlet and outlet gaskets are static sealing components for pump body flanges and serve as the fundamental seals preventing air, slurry, and water leakage. Installed at the connections of the pump's inlet and outlet flanges, they bridge the gap between the piping and the pump body, ensuring the unit's overall sealing integrity and operational stability. These are essential, frequently replaced small parts for the routine maintenance and assembly of slurry pumps.

Product Classification and Installation Locations


1. Inlet Gasket (Suction Gasket)


Installed between the slurry pump's suction flange and the inlet pipeline.

Core Function: Maintaining negative pressure and preventing air intake.

The inlet end operates under negative pressure for material suction; if the inlet gasket seal fails, air is drawn in, leading to pump cavitation (air binding), failure to prime, insufficient flow, excessive vibration, and cavitation noise, all of which directly impact the pump's efficiency.


2. Outlet Gasket (Discharge Gasket)


Installed between the slurry pump's discharge flange and the outlet pipeline.

Core Function: Preventing high-pressure slurry leakage and water seepage.

The pump outlet operates under high-pressure discharge conditions with significant medium impact force. The outlet gasket primarily withstands this high pressure, preventing slurry leakage, spraying, or seepage, thereby protecting the site environment and maintaining pipeline pressure stability.


Product Structural Features


1. Integrated Annular Flange Structure

Features standard flange bolt-hole dimensions and fits the universal flange configurations of AH, ZJ, ZGB, HH, and desulfurization pump series. It offers high flatness and uniform stress distribution, ensuring a flush fit during installation without edge curling or gaps.

2. High-Elasticity Cushioning Seal

The material possesses high resilience and toughness, allowing it to compensate for minor wear or deformation gaps on flange faces. It is resistant to high temperatures and compression, does not harden or become brittle, and maintains sealing performance even under long-term high-pressure and high-vibration operating conditions. 3. Vibration damping, noise reduction, and pipeline stabilization

Cushions vibrations generated by pump operation, reduces wear caused by rigid pipe contact, lowers overall operating noise, and extends the service life of pipelines and flanges.

4. Standardized specifications and easy replacement

Dimensions across the entire model range align with OEM standards; no grinding or modifications are required—simply swap them out. Ideal for bulk stocking and rapid after-sales maintenance.

Common Materials (Selectable based on needs)


1. Nitrile/High-elasticity rubber (Standard best-seller)

Wear-resistant, water-resistant, and durable against mild abrasion; suitable for mine tailings, coal washing, and general sand/gravel slurries. Offers the best cost-performance ratio and versatility.

2. Polyurethane (High-abrasion conditions)

Features superior wear, tear, and erosion resistance; suitable for transporting heavy slurries with high particle content and concentration. Service life is several times that of standard rubber.

3. Fluoroelastomer/PTFE (Corrosive conditions)

Resistant to acids, alkalis, and chemical corrosion; suitable for power plant desulfurization, chemical wastewater, and corrosive waste liquid transport.


IV. Key Functional Advantages


1. Eliminates air intake/leakage; ensures stable suction

The inlet gasket tightly seals the negative-pressure chamber, preventing air-locking issues and completely resolving faults such as failure to prime, fluctuating flow rates, and vibration during dry running.

2. Withstands high pressure; prevents slurry leakage

The outlet gasket offers high pressure resistance, suiting high-pressure discharge conditions. It prevents slurry spraying or fluid leakage at flange joints, keeping the workspace clean and maintaining stable pipeline head pressure.

3. Aging-resistant and long-lasting

Resistant to high temperatures and chemical corrosion; resists aging and cracking. Reliable during continuous 24-hour industrial operation, significantly reducing the frequency of replacements.

4. Lowers overall equipment failure rate

This small gasket directly determines flow rate, pressure, cavitation, and vibration levels, serving as a critical component for ensuring the stable operation of the entire production line.


Applicable Operating Conditions and Compatible Models


Widely compatible with horizontal slurry pumps, vertical sump pumps, desulfurization pumps, froth pumps, gravel pumps, etc.

Common models: Full range of pump casings in the ZH, ZHH, ZJ, ZGB, ZV, ZVR, and DT series.


Applicable industries: Mineral processing, coal washing plants, power plant desulfurization, metallurgical tailings handling, river dredging, chemical wastewater discharge, sand and gravel transport, and all other slurry transport applications.
